Melee
Melee is a combat skill that determines your effectiveness with melee weapons like swords. Higher Melee levels increase your accuracy and maximum damage in close-quarters combat.
How Melee Works
Your Melee level affects:
- Accuracy: Higher levels mean you hit more often
- Maximum Hit: Higher levels increase the maximum damage you can deal
Gaining Experience
You gain Melee XP by dealing damage to enemies with melee weapons. The amount of XP gained is based on the damage dealt.
Combat Mechanics
Attack Roll
Your chance to hit is calculated using:
- Your Melee level
- Your weapon's attack bonus
- The defender's Defense level
- The defender's defensive bonuses
Damage Roll
When you hit, damage is calculated using:
- Your Melee level
- Your weapon's strength bonus
- A random roll between 1 and your max hit
Melee Weapons
Melee weapons are forged through Smithing, and several are also available from monster drops or the Combat Shop. Higher-tier swords provide stronger Melee bonuses.

Combat Style
Melee has a range of 1.25 tiles, requiring you to be close to your target.
Combat Level
Your displayed Combat Level follows your highest offensive combat skill. Raising Melee above Archery therefore raises your Combat Level.
